Transaction 3ceecf70339fafba1f1098dfd71cb3a4e63e02aa084bb521b63ef23e3aae4a14

3 Input
1 Outputs
  • 3ceecf70339fafba1f1098dfd71cb3a4e63e02aa084bb521b63ef23e3aae4a14:0
  • value  3717671
    address  1PfVnKUb2LMWThVwecyjaYco7aFpLgPfxZ